Classic Macaroni and Cheese
A creamy and delicious homemade macaroni and cheese that's perfect for any occasion. This recipe features a rich cheese sauce that coats every noodle.

Instructions
Preparation Steps
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C). Cook macaroni according to package directions. Drain and set aside.
In a large saucepan, melt butter over medium heat. Whisk in flour and cook for 1 minute, stirring constantly.
Gradually whisk in milk until smooth. Bring to a simmer, stirring constantly, until the sauce thickens.
Remove from heat. Stir in cheddar cheese and Gruyere cheese until melted and smooth. Season with salt, pepper, and paprika.
Add the cooked macaroni to the cheese sauce and stir to coat.
Pour the mixture into a greased 9x13 inch baking dish. Bake for 20-25 minutes, or until bubbly and golden brown.
Let stand for 5 minutes before serving.
Notes
For an extra cheesy topping, sprinkle some extra shredded cheese on top before baking.
